The Brain Chemistry Behind Caffeine and Sleepiness
Caffeine works primarily by blocking adenosine receptors in the brain. Adenosine is a naturally occurring chemical that accumulates throughout the day as neurons fire. As adenosine builds up, it binds to its receptors, slowing neural activity and promoting drowsiness. This is part of your body’s natural sleep-wake regulation.
When you drink coffee, caffeine molecules mimic adenosine and bind to the same receptors—but they don’t activate them. Instead, they occupy the sites, preventing adenosine from doing its job. This blockade temporarily delays the feeling of tiredness, creating the alertness most people associate with coffee.
However, here’s the catch: while caffeine blocks the signal, adenosine continues to accumulate in the background. Once caffeine begins to wear off—typically 3 to 5 hours after consumption—the stored-up adenosine floods the receptors. This sudden surge can lead to an intense wave of fatigue, often stronger than before the coffee was consumed. This phenomenon is known as the “adenosine rebound,” and it’s one of the primary reasons you might feel sleepier after your second cup.

Why Your Body Might React Differently to Coffee
Not everyone experiences a caffeine crash, and individual responses vary widely. Genetics play a significant role in how quickly your liver metabolizes caffeine through an enzyme called CYP1A2. Some people are “fast metabolizers” and clear caffeine efficiently, experiencing sustained energy with minimal side effects. Others are “slow metabolizers,” meaning caffeine lingers in their system longer, increasing the risk of jitteriness followed by exhaustion.
Additionally, your baseline stress levels, hydration status, sleep quality, and even gut health influence how caffeine affects you. For instance, chronic poor sleep can increase baseline adenosine levels, making the rebound effect more severe when caffeine wears off. Similarly, dehydration—which coffee can exacerbate due to its mild diuretic effect—can contribute to feelings of lethargy and brain fog.
The Role of Sugar and Additives in Energy Crashes
What you add to your coffee may be just as important as the caffeine itself. Many people consume coffee loaded with sugar, syrups, whipped cream, or flavored creamers. While these enhance taste, they also cause rapid spikes in blood glucose. Insulin responds by quickly clearing sugar from the bloodstream, often leading to a hypoglycemic dip shortly afterward.
This blood sugar rollercoaster mimics the symptoms of a caffeine crash: fatigue, irritability, difficulty concentrating, and increased hunger. In reality, what feels like a caffeine-related slump may actually be a metabolic response to sugar. A latte with three pumps of syrup can deliver over 30 grams of sugar—equivalent to a soda—making this a common but overlooked trigger.
| Additive | Sugar Content (approx.) | Potential Effect on Energy |
|---|---|---|
| Flavored syrup (1 pump) | 5–7g | Moderate spike, possible crash |
| Half-and-half (1 oz) | 0.5g | Minimal impact |
| Whipped cream | 2g + high fat | Short-term satisfaction, possible sluggishness |
| Artificial sweetener | 0g | No sugar crash, but potential for altered insulin response |
Switching to black coffee, using a non-sugar sweetener like stevia, or adding a splash of unsweetened almond milk can help stabilize energy levels and reduce the likelihood of a crash.
Timing, Tolerance, and Circadian Misalignment
When you drink coffee matters as much as how much you consume. Many people reach for coffee first thing in the morning, but cortisol—a natural alertness hormone—peaks within 30 to 60 minutes of waking. Drinking coffee during this window can interfere with your body’s natural rhythm and lead to diminished returns over time.
Experts suggest waiting 90 minutes after waking to consume caffeine, allowing cortisol to do its job and preserving caffeine’s effectiveness for later in the day when energy naturally dips. Consuming coffee too late in the afternoon or evening can also disrupt sleep, creating a cycle of poor rest and increased daytime fatigue—making you rely more on coffee, which only worsens the pattern.
Moreover, regular coffee drinkers often develop tolerance, requiring more caffeine to achieve the same stimulating effect. Over time, this can lead to dependence, where the absence of caffeine triggers withdrawal symptoms like headache, low mood, and fatigue—mistakenly perceived as normal tiredness rather than a physiological need for more caffeine.
Step-by-Step Guide to Avoiding the Caffeine Crash
- Delay your first cup: Wait 60–90 minutes after waking to align with natural cortisol rhythms.
- Limited intake: Stick to 200–400 mg of caffeine per day (about 1–2 standard coffees).
- Avoid sugary additives: Opt for black coffee or use low-sugar alternatives.
- Stay hydrated: Drink a glass of water with every cup of coffee.
- Monitor timing: Avoid caffeine after 2 p.m. to protect sleep quality.
- Take breaks: Consider a caffeine “reset” every few months to reduce tolerance.

Frequently Asked Questions
Can decaf coffee still make me sleepy?
Decaf contains only trace amounts of caffeine (about 2–5 mg per cup), so it’s unlikely to cause a caffeine crash. However, if you're sensitive to even small stimulants or associate the ritual of drinking coffee with relaxation, decaf may induce a placebo-like calming effect. Additionally, additives like sugar or dairy can still contribute to energy fluctuations.
Is it bad if coffee makes me tired right away?
Feeling tired immediately after coffee isn’t typical, but it can happen. One explanation is adrenal fatigue or heightened anxiety triggering a parasympathetic \"crash\" response. Another possibility is a strong psychological association—if you drink coffee in a relaxing setting (like winding down in the evening), your brain may link it with sleep onset. Rarely, certain medications or health conditions can alter caffeine metabolism, leading to paradoxical reactions.
How long does a caffeine crash last?
A caffeine crash usually lasts 1–3 hours, depending on your metabolism, sleep debt, and overall energy reserves. During this time, adenosine levels normalize, and your body recalibrates. The best way to shorten the duration is to improve sleep hygiene, reduce sugar intake, and avoid caffeine overuse.
